Shaquille O'Neal dissed Kobe Bryant after he was traded.

Shaquille O'Neal is known for not holding back his feelings and expressing them in different ways. While he feuded with the late Kobe Bryant, O'Neal did a freestyle rap, dissing his former teammate, and footage of it was leaked.

The footage shows Shaq with plenty of people surrounding him while he has the microphone. The video started off with the former LA Lakers star going all in on dissing Bryant.

"Check it. You know how I be, last week Kobe couldn't do without me. Kobe, n****, tell me how my a** tastes."

Shaq continued with his freestyle before finally going back to dissing his former teammate.

"I'm a horse. Kobe ratted me out. That's why I'm getting divorced. He said, 'Shaq gave a b**** a mil.' I don't do that, 'cause my name Shaquille."

O'Neal and Bryant achieved success together with the Lakers. However, after their 2004 NBA Finals run, the duo couldn't stand each other anymore, and the management had to choose between the two. Still, it was not a good look to see teammates winning three straight championships together.

Their beef lasted a long time. Luckily, they were both able to have a chance to have a sitdown talk with each other and reflect on what happened between the two of them. The two Lakers legends have both been honored by the organization by having their jerseys retired at the Crypto.com arena.

When Shaquille O'Neal shut down rumors of having beef with Kobe Bryant and dissed Dwight Howard at the same time

It's easy for famous people to get misunderstood in interviews, especially if they don't get a chance to elaborate on what they say. A similar thing almost happened to Bryant as he tried to clarify things on Twitter after talking about his experience with Shaquille O'Neal as a teammate.

The five-time champion was interviewed after his retirement and shared how O'Neal could've been the greatest player of all-time:

"I wish he was in the gym. I would have had (expletive) 12 rings. . It wouldn’t even be close. ... Me and Shaq sit down all the time, and I say, ‘If your lazy (expletive) was in shape."

When Shaq saw this, he shared his take, which stirred up controversy:

"U woulda had twelve if u passed the ball more especially in the finals against the pistons #facts. You don’t get statues by not working hard"

Shortly after this, the Black Mamba had to make things clear for the fans that the two of them weren't having a fight. Simply put, the two were having a friendly banter. Bryant tweeted:
